EMPOWERING VETERANS
At VEO, we offer a healing campus environment that allows veterans to rebuild their lives. Our mission is to empower veterans to independently access communities of support and achieve self-sufficiency.
FRONTLINE FACTS
An estimated 2,000 Veterans throughout Georgia have little access to the resources they need for daily living. There are many invisible wounds that affect Veterans, including post-traumatic stress disorder, substance abuse, depression, and anxiety - all of which can lead to homelessness.
